Abstract

Implement the leakage randomized benchmarking characerization protocol from [1] in Qiskit and use it to characterize leakage in IBMQ devices.

[1] Quantification and Characterization of Leakage Errors CJ Wood and JM Gambetta, Phys. Rev. A 97, 032306 (2018) (ArXiv: 1704.03081)

Description

Leakage is a type or error which may occur when a qubit is encoded in a 2-level subsystem of a higher dimensional quantum system, such as in superconducting transmon qubits. In these systems the population can leak out of the computational (qubit) subspace leading to hard to correct errors.

Leakage RB is a randomized benchmarking protocol for estimating two parameters: the rate of leakage out of the computational subspace, and the rate of seepage back into the computation subspace, in addition to the standard average gate fidelity estimate from standard RB.

Leakage RB is closely related to standard RB and could be implemented by modifying the standard RB circuits from Qiskit Ignis and building a new fitter to estimate the additional leakage and seepage rate parameters as described in Ref [1]
